# NOTE for release manager: during the leaked-file-descriptor hunt in the
# Fennelworth sync daemon we found this client was opening a fresh socket
# per poll and never closing it. Fixed by reusing a single Glimmer client
# instance, initialized here. Don't revert to per-call construction.
# The client authenticates against the internal Glimmer metrics API with
# the key directly below.

gateway credential: vxb3-o9a

Audit item 22: seat-map renderer, Gildercrest Theatre platform. Verify render matches venue layout after any hall reconfiguration. Check: blocked seats greyed out, accessibility seats tagged, zoom works on mobile. Known issue: balcony rows misalign after bulk seat edits; workaround is a full re-render from the layout editor. Support should not hand-edit the seat JSON — escalate instead. Confirm render cache clears within five minutes of layout changes. All escalations for renderer defects go to the owner named below.

named custodian: Zorael Sordor

A: Auditors from Tellwright Property arrive on the 14th and will inspect floors two through five, including risers and kitchen points. Please clear personal items from windowsills, unlock meeting rooms Maren and Oslo by 09:00, and log any auditor requests in the facilities tracker rather than answering directly. Auditors must be escorted at all times and may not photograph the server alcove. Escorting assistants should use the temporary pass code provided below.

staff pass of baweg-bawep = bdg-AIU-1